Ultraviolet light systems have been in use since the 1950s for sterilizing air, purifying water, and today are widely used in healthcare facilities for disinfection. Using safe, maximum-intensity ultraviolet light, commercial germicidal UV lights destroy surface and airborne particles by damaging the cell DNA of harmful microorganisms like bacteria and viruses before they can spread throughout the indoor space.
